1. Sodium Bicarbonate and also Vinegar


As opposed to using any type of kind of chemicals or bleach, this method is more secure and not unsafe to you or your sink. Sodium bicarbonate and also vinegar are day-to-day house products made use of for lots of other things, as well as they can do the trick to your cooking area sink.
Firstly, get rid of any type of water that is left in the sink with a mug.
Then put a good amount of cooking soft drink down the drain.
Pour in one cup of vinegar.
Seal the water drainage opening and also enable it to opt for some mins.
Pour warm water away to melt away other persistent residue as well as bits.
Following this easy method could suffice, and you can have your kitchen area sink back. Repeat the procedure as much as you consider necessary to free the sink of this particles totally.

2. Try a Plunger


You can attempt utilizing a bettor if the trouble is not from the trash disposal. Plungers are conventional home tools for this event, and also they can come in convenient if you use them properly. A flat-bottomed bettor is most ideal for this, but you can make do with what you have is a commode bettor.
Follow the list below simple actions to use the plunger successfully:
Secure the drainpipe with a rag as well as fill up the sink with some warm water
Place the bettor in position over the drain as well as begin plunging
Check to see if the water runs openly after a few dives
Repeat the process up until the water drainage is free

3. Possibly it's the Garbage Disposal


In a lot of cases, the clog may result from a clog in the disposal. Switching on the disposal ought to clear the blockage, yet it could indicate that food particles or other compounds are stuck in between the blades if that is unsuccessful. You can attempt to unblock it by transforming the blades manually in a bid to free it. Please make certain not to stick your hands in the blades; they're sharp. Use pliers rather.

5. Usage Boiling Water


When confronted with a clogged sink, the first thing you must attempt is to put boiling water down the drainpipe. That has to do with the most uncomplicated solution to clogged up sinks as well as water drainages. Boiling water assists counteract the bits and particles triggering the blockage, specifically if it's soap, oil, or oil fragments, as well as oftentimes, it can flush it all down, and your sink will be back to normal.
Because warm water might melt the lines and create even more damages, do not try this approach if you have plastic pipelines (PVC). You may want to stick to making use of a plunger to obtain particles out if you make use of plastic pipelines.
Utilizing this technique, turn on the faucet to see how water streams after pouring warm water down the tubes. If the blockage lingers, attempt the process once more. Nevertheless, the blockage could be extra persistent in some cases and require more than simply boiling water.

Natural Drain Unclogging Solution Recipe




Pour 1/3 cup of baking soda into a plastic bucket or large bowl and mix in 1/3 cup of white vinegar. As you re adding the vinegar to the baking soda, you ll notice the concoction will start to fizz, so make sure your bucket or bowl is large enough for your solution to grow.



Pour your fizzing and brewing natural solution/concoction into the clogged sink or drain as quickly as possible. The solution needs to reach the clogged area of your sink in order to dissolve it and the fizzing power will slowly fade, so it s important to pour it down the drain immediately.



After pouring the vinegar and baking soda solution down the sink, take a wet cloth and push it down firmly on top of the drain to prevent the natural solution from coming back out the kitchen sink.



The fizzing power will have faded after 10 minutes and your natural drain unclogging solution should have done its trick.



Hopefully the solution will have cleared the drain during those 10 minutes and now you can now rinse the area thoroughly by running warm or hot tap water down the kitchen sink for at least 2-3 minutes. If everything went according to plan, your kitchen sink and drain should be unclogged and running better than ever.


Professional Sink and Drain Snake


When your kitchen sink and drain can t be unblocked or unclogged using passive or industrial strength chemicals, a commercial grade plunger or by removing the trap and investigating the pipes surrounding the trap then the next logical plumbing step is snaking your kitchen sink drain. Using a Top or Manual Snake to unblock your sinks blockage might work, but the cable lengths on non-electric snakes are very short and if plunging the line didn t clear the blockage then your drain clog probably lies much deeper than a top snake could reach. There s a wide variety of snake cleaning and draining equipment for sale, but the general public s price for a piece of snake and drain cleaning equipment that might be used once a year at most is prohibitive. Most licensed and professional plumbers and plumbing contractors have at least two or three different types and models of snaking equipment on hand at all times in order to best serve their customers, but we recommend that you use a mini-rooter or medium drain machine for most kitchen sink and drain related problems. There are places that rent professional grade snaking and drain cleaning equipment to the general public, but we strongly recommend against that option.


Professional Plumbers Pipe, Drain and Sewer Hydro-Jetting


Hydro-Jetting Jetting is the Rolls Royce of cleaning, clearing and unclogging pipes, drains and sewer lines. It s doesn t matter where your drain s stoppage or blockage is because jetting is so powerful that it reaches everywhere and cleans and unclogs your entire system. Hydro Jetting uses high pressure water to break loose any sludge, grease or other materials that slow the flow of water in your drains. Hydro Jetting is also the most reliable and efficient method for cleaning and restoring even the oldest and most clogged drain lines to an almost like-new condition.
